The Mechanics Behind Digital Slot Machines

Digital slot machines operate on a core principle of randomness, driven by a computer program known as a Random Number Generator (RNG). This algorithm continuously generates thousands of number sequences per second, even when the machine is not being played. When you press ‘spin’, the RNG stops and selects a set of numbers that instantly map to specific symbols on the reels, determining the outcome before they even begin to spin. This ensures each result is an independent, unpredictable event. A critical concept for players to understand is the ‘Return to Player’ (RTP) percentage, which is a theoretical, long-term average of wagers paid back as prizes. For example, a 96% RTP does not guarantee individual wins but indicates a statistical house edge. Additionally, modern slots utilize a volatility index, which dictates the frequency and size of payouts, allowing players to choose between consistent small wins or rarer, larger jackpot potential.

Modern digital slot machines operate on a Random Number Generator (RNG), a cryptographic algorithm that cycles through thousands of numbers per second. When a player hits “spin,” the RNG captures a microsecond-precise number, instantly mapping it to a specific reel outcome and payout. This process ensures each spin is statistically independent, eliminating any memory of previous results. Unlike mechanical reels, digital slots use a virtual reel mapping system, where the RNG’s output selects positions on a simulated strip, allowing for vastly more complex symbol distributions and higher jackpot possibilities. The outcome is determined the moment the spin button is pressed, not when the reels stop, which is merely a visual animation. This guarantees provable randomness within a fixed house edge.

Key mechanical elements include wagering structures and volatility, which shape player experience and bankroll impact. The system’s architecture includes:

  • Paylines or ways-to-win: Predefined patterns that award payouts based on matching symbols from left to right.
  • Return to Player (RTP): A long-term theoretical percentage (e.g., 96%) of all wagered money the machine is programmed to pay back, set via software parameters.
  • Volatility: Determines risk level—low volatility offers frequent, smaller wins; high volatility yields rare but larger payouts.
  • Bonus mechanics: Triggered by scatter or bonus symbols, activating free spins, multipliers, or pick-and-win features, all governed by the same RNG logic.

Advanced Features Found in Modern Slots

Modern slots are defined by advanced features that transform gameplay far beyond simple spinning reels. The most impactful innovation is the inclusion of cascading reels, where winning symbols disappear to allow new ones to fall in, creating consecutive payouts from a single spin. Expert players also look for games offering complex modifier mechanics, such as increasing multipliers during free spins or random wilds that expand to fill entire reels. Many premium titles now incorporate interactive “buy-in” bonus rounds, allowing direct access to high-volatility features at a set cost. Furthermore, cluster-pays engines and Megaways mechanics, which randomize the number of symbols per reel with every spin, offer unmatched dynamism.
